The height of a cuboid is reduced by 5cm and becomes a cube. Its surface area is 200 square centimeters less than that of the cuboid. The surface area and volume of the cuboid

If h is reduced by 5 and the surface area is reduced by 200, then the sum of four sides is 40, then h is 15 and the bottom side length is 10, so the surface area is 800 and the volume is 1500
